Google Search Console Integration
Connect Convultra to Google Search Console to import your organic search data. See which keywords are driving traffic to your site, how your pages rank, and — when combined with Convultra's conversion data — which search queries actually lead to conversions.
Why connect Google Search Console?
- See your organic keywords — Find out exactly which search queries bring people to your site.
- Track search performance — Monitor clicks, impressions, click-through rate (CTR), and average position over time.
- Connect keywords to conversions — Combine organic search data with Convultra's conversion tracking to understand which keywords drive revenue, not just traffic.
Requirements
- A verified Google Search Console property for your website
- The Google account used must have owner or full user access to the property
- An active Convultra project
Setup Steps
Go to Integrations
Navigate to Dashboard → Integrations in Convultra. Find the Google Search Console card and click Connect.
Sign in with Google
A Google sign-in window will appear. Sign in with the account that has access to your Search Console property.
This can be the same Google account you used for the Google Ads integration. You do not need a separate account.
Select Your GSC Property
After signing in, you will see a list of Search Console properties associated with your Google account. Select the property that matches your website.
If your site uses both http and https, or www and non-www versions, choose the domain property if available, as it covers all variations.
Data Starts Importing Automatically
Once connected, Convultra begins importing your search data automatically. There is nothing else to configure — the data will appear in your dashboard within a few hours.
What You Will See
After the integration is active, navigate to Dashboard → Organic Search to view your search data. The report includes:
| Metric | What it shows |
|---|---|
| Search Queries | The keywords people used in Google to find your site. |
| Clicks | How many times someone clicked through to your site from a search result. |
| Impressions | How many times your site appeared in search results for a given query. |
| CTR (Click-Through Rate) | The percentage of impressions that resulted in a click. |
| Average Position | Your average ranking position in Google search results for each query. |
You can view this data at Dashboard → Organic Search. Use the time range selector and filters to focus on specific queries, pages, or date ranges.
Important: 3-Day Data Delay
Google Search Console data has a 3-day delay. This is a Google limitation, not a Convultra limitation. The most recent data you will see is from approximately 3 days ago. This applies to all tools that use GSC data, not just Convultra.
For real-time conversion and traffic data, use the main Convultra dashboard. The Search Console integration is best used for understanding organic search trends over time rather than monitoring today's performance.
Good to Know
- Data imports run automatically on a daily schedule. You do not need to trigger them manually.
- If you add a new property to Google Search Console, you can connect it to Convultra at any time by returning to Dashboard → Integrations.
- Unlike the ad platform integrations, Google Search Console is a read-only connection. Convultra imports data from GSC but does not send anything back.
